Transaction 80632f55cbabd710d4223b93bdac886c0492a8df89cde083a6fbf38c69f460eb
1 Input
1 Output
-
80632f55cbabd710d4223b93bdac886c0492a8df89cde083a6fbf38c69f460eb:0
- value
- 77374
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f3cbee30712e9f3f5e1e5781ee6c32e797890106ef61821b8342b30ac62d2214
- address
- bc1p7097uvr3960n7hs727q7umpju7tcjqgxaascyxurg2es433dyg2q7e6qs2